F-104S ASA/M From 5 Stormo 23 Gruppo

MM6739 is depicted in 2000 with 23 Gruppo, 5 Stormo, based at Istrana AB, and is now displayed at Poggio Renatico AMI. The current model shows an earlier F-104S with M-61 cannon and ALQ-70 behind the cockpit, while a 2012 F-104S-ASA/M is planned; three variants—ADV, TPDR, CLEAN—use ATC_ID 547 and flight number 739.

McDonnell FH-1 Phantom With Updated Panel

An early American jet fighter, FH-1 Phantom, makes its maiden flight in January 1945 and becomes the first pure jet-powered aircraft to operate from a carrier. The package adds a remodeled cockpit with enhanced VC and 2D panels plus a smoke effect, credits Paul Clawson for the original model and Michael Pook for panel work.

Vermont ANG Lockheed Martin F-35

The Vermont Air National Guard F-35A appears in two versions, 2.2 and 2.3, built from base USAF scheme with redesigned tails bearing the Green Mountain Boys insignia used by the 158th Fighter Wing. Original by Dino Cattaneo (F35V230.ZIP) with artwork by Brian Gladden, the project remains fictional since no F-35s have carried Vermont Guard colors.
